-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
适用于老旧小区改造智能采集器设计
适用于老旧小区改造智能采集器设计
【摘 要】 本文设计了一种符合国家电网、南方电网的新型智能采集器, 并对它的原理和实现做了详细阐述。该采集器采用RENESAS公司的uPD78F0526为主控制芯片,兼容DL/T645-1997和DL/T645-2007通信规约,自动适应电能表通信波特率。经过实际安装使用表明,设计的系统具有功耗低、运行稳定、抄读成功率高等特点,完全符合国家电网及南方电网要求。
【关键词】 采集器 电能表 波特率自适应 07规约 97规约
随着智能电网的建设,老旧小区改造的全面展开,对智能采集器的要求越来越高。改造的老旧小区电能表不是智能电能表,而且规格和型号也不统一,也没有载波或无线传输模块,为远程集抄带来很很困难。所以,面对这样的情况,本文提出了一种基于uPD78F0526主控制芯片的智能采集器,不但符合国家电网要求,可以应用于新的智能电网建设,而且解决了上述老旧小区电能表规格不统一的问题,可以应用于老旧小区的改造。采集器具有兼容DL/T645-1997和 DL/T645-2007通信规约功能,自动适应电能表通信波特率,自动抄读并冻结电能表数据。
1 智能采集器的硬件组成
智能采集器的硬件系统组成如图1所示。图中主控制芯片MCU使用了RENESAS公司的uPD78F0526芯片,该芯片具有I2C、SPI、UART等硬件接口,适合用采集器的设计。存储电路使用E2PROM和Flash作为存储芯片,MCU通过I2C总线与实时时钟相连接,通过UART接口与上行通信电路、下行通信电路和红外通信电路通信。
E2PROM存储器容量较小,通常不超过512Kbit,可擦写次数多,可重写次数高达1,000,000次,所以在E2PROM中用来存储采集器系统配置参数和需要频繁改写的数据,例如小时冻结标识、日冻结补抄次数等每小时改变的数据量都将存储于E2PROM芯片中。E2PROM与MCU通过I2C总线通信。
Flash存储器容量大,本设计中使用2Mbit容量的Flash,擦写次数通常小于100,000次,所以Flash中存储不经常修改的大量电表冻结数据,例如小时冻结、日冻结、月冻结等数据都将存储于Flash存储器中。Flash与MCU通过SPI总线通信。
2 采集器与电能表的通信
目前国内新安装的电能表RS485通信采用2400bps通信波特率,而原有老电能表则使用1200bps通信波特率,存在通信速率不一至的问题。而目前新安装电能表均使用DL/T645-2007通信规约,且电能表自身具有冻结电量功能,原有老电能表普遍使用DL/T645-1997通信规约,且电能表自身不具胡冻结电量功能。
由于新旧电能表差异很大,因此为远程抄表系统的改造带来了很大的困难。
2.1 自适应电能表波特率
由于目前2400bps的电能表数量多于1200bps电能表,并且后续安装电能表也均为2400bps通信波特率,所以本设计中把2400通信波特率作为采集器的默认通信波特率,采集器的通信波特率自适应软件流程图如图2所示。
采集器接收到集中器发送的上行数据,首先解析命令,并自动获得被抄读电能表的通信地址,并从电能表档案中取得当前电表的通信速率,如果电表档案中有被抄电表的通信波特率,采集器直接按照档案中记录的通信速率进行命令转发;如果获取电能表通信波特率失败,则先尝试使用2400bps通信波特率对电能表转发命令,如果电能表返回正确数据,则将2400bps记录在电表档案中,下一次通信可直接使用该通信速率,如果等待超时,采集器则尝试使用1200bps通信波特率对电能表转发命令,如果电能表返回正确数据,则将1200bps记录在该电能表的档案记录中。
2.2 自适应电能表通信规约
DL/T645-1997和DL/T645-2007的命令帧格式如图3所示。
通过对DL/T645-1997和DL/T645-2007通信规约进行分析,发现帧格式基本相同,只有控制码有差异,控制码格式如图4所示。
其中传送方向、从站异常标志、后续帧标志DL/T645-1997和DL/T645-2007规约的定义均相同,采集器在处理时也不需要做其它判断,只要将电能表或集中器的数据直接转发即可。D0~D4为规约的功能码,命令因功能码的不同格式也不相同,图5中列出了DL/T645-1997和DL/T645-2007规约的不同的功能码。
采集器接收到集中器或电能表的数据后,首先按照图3的命令格式解析命令,再图4提取命令的控制码,最后根据图5判断该命令属于DL/T645-1997还是DL/T645-2007通信规约。如果是广播校时命令则采集器首先进行自身校时,再将命令转发给电能表,其它类型
原创力文档


文档评论(0)